Transaction 9205ccc313056e1f96717b4ba045ae3de15f62f1ee37c30649ab16c0f7116a56
1 Input
1 Output
-
9205ccc313056e1f96717b4ba045ae3de15f62f1ee37c30649ab16c0f7116a56:0
- value
- 1058837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77a6f581a62085e57e1ad893b496aff4090b435d OP_EQUAL
- address
- 3CbgLtPskm7THbqDdN8RkNoPgbSEukSEXa